A Timeless Classic: The Rolex Gold Datejust

The Rolex Gold Datejust is a true icon that has been a favorite among watch enthusiasts since its debut in 1945. It is the epitome of luxury, elegance and precision, and it is a watch that has stood the test of time. It is a versatile watch that can be worn on any occasion, whether it is a formal event or a casual outing with friends. The Gold Datejust is the perfect example of Rolex’s commitment to quality and innovation.

The design of the Gold Datejust is both classic and modern. It has a simple yet refined look that makes it an instant classic. The watch features a beautiful gold case and bracelet, which are both made of the highest quality materials. The case is available in various sizes, ranging from 26mm to 41mm, and it can be customized to suit your individual style.

One of the standout features of the Gold Datejust is its date function. The watch displays the date at the 3 o’clock position, and the date changes automatically at midnight. This is an incredibly useful and convenient feature that makes the Gold Datejust a highly practical watch for everyday wear.

The watch also features a scratch-resistant sapphire crystal, which protects the dial from scratches and other damage. The crystal is virtually indestructible, which means that your watch will remain in pristine condition for years to come. The dial of the Gold Datejust is available in a range of colors and styles, so you can choose the one that best suits your personal taste.

Specifications of the Rolex Gold Datejust

Case Material 18ct yellow gold
Bezel Fluted
Bracelet Material 18ct yellow gold
Dial Various colors available
Crystal Sapphire, scratch-resistant
Water Resistance 100 meters/330 feet
Movement Perpetual, mechanical, self-winding
Caliber 3235
Power Reserve 70 hours

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How much does a Rolex Gold Datejust cost?

The cost of a Rolex Gold Datejust varies depending on the model and its features. However, you can expect to pay several thousand dollars for a new Gold Datejust.

2. How often do I need to service my Rolex Gold Datejust?

Rolex recommends that you service your watch every 10 years, but it is a good idea to have it checked every few years to ensure that it is functioning properly.

3. How water-resistant is the Rolex Gold Datejust?

The Gold Datejust is water-resistant up to 100 meters or 330 feet, which makes it suitable for swimming and snorkeling, but not for diving.

4. What is the power reserve of the Rolex Gold Datejust?

The Gold Datejust has a power reserve of up to 70 hours, which means that it can run for up to 70 hours without needing to be wound.

5. Can I customize the dial and bracelet of my Rolex Gold Datejust?

Yes, Rolex offers a range of customization options for the Gold Datejust, including different dial colors, styles and materials.

6. Is the Rolex Gold Datejust a good investment?

Rolex watches are known for their high resale value, and the Gold Datejust is no exception. If you take good care of your watch, it could appreciate in value over time.
